Moscow Mule by Juliette Has A Gun is an aromatic citrus fragrance for men and women. Launched in 2017, the nose behind this composition is Romano Ricci. The top notes are bergamot, lime (green lemon), and lemon (sour lime); the heart notes include ginger, Hedione, and apple; while the base notes consist of white musk, woody notes, ambrette musk, and Amberwood.

  • On my skin, once it dries down, it’s very citrusy with lots of musk. At first, the spicy lemon note from the ginger is quite strong. It reminds me of Light Blue Intense, with that musk I love. It’s perfect for this time of year, just before summer, though because it’s so intense, I’d also wear it at night. I learned not to apply too much or I’d feel suffocated; it lasts forever, with a great trail at the start, but after 6 hours it clings to the skin. On clothes… ugh, it lasts an eternity; I had to wash my t-shirt to get the smell out. I can smell a bit of Hedione at the beginning, synthetic, emulating jasmine. Anyway, I liked this EDP. I’m not sure if I’d buy it again because it has a masculine edge, so it’s unisex.

    Total surprise: I loved it. I normally hate citrus and aquatic scents because they tend to be boring and don’t last on my skin, but this one is different. Although it has bergamot, white flowers, ginger, and musk, it has something that makes it unique. It’s not a conceptual work of art, but on my skin it develops differently. Plus, the performance is incredible for a citrus; I can smell it hours later without issues, which is rare for me with lemon. The spicy ginger stands out, along with a touch of floral Hedione and a discreet but persistent musk in the dry down, with soft woods and a powdery hint. It’s pleasant, fresh, and easy to wear, ideal for spring, summer, or after the gym. Scent 9, longevity 8, projection 6, versatility 8, originality 7.5. Overall 8.5.

  • It’s very similar to D&G Light Blue Intense. It’s citrusy with a lot of musk, though it lacks that sweet touch of the Intense version. It has moderate trail and lasts about 8-9 hours on me. Price and performance are similar, although this one has less projection; in the end, it depends on sales and personal taste if you like this profile. Although I’m starting to reconcile myself to this type of scent for summer, it’s not for me. Scent 6/10, longevity 8.5/10, trail 7/10, value 7/10, versatility 8/10. Packaging 7/10. Would I buy it again? No.

    A super fresh, clean, and versatile scent, definitely rich. The problem is that my skin just doesn’t get along with citrus; they simply don’t last. I thought this would be different, but it wasn’t. The scent barely lasted 3-4 hours, so reapplying served no purpose and just wasted more perfume for nothing. For the scent itself, I give it 9/10, longevity on my skin 7/10, projection 8/10, and price 8/10.

  • Totally disappointed. It’s not a bad perfume, but the price is absurd for what it offers. I bought it as an alternative to a less ‘burnt’ Light Blue, but on my skin it smells like Sprite and fades in half an hour. Even my mom, who has great skin, couldn’t get more than two hours out of it. Honestly, I don’t recommend it and wouldn’t buy it again; in fact, I’m trying to resell it to get some money back because it was a terrible purchase.
